Height Motor Output Circuit, Open
Fault symptom
- Memory functions not working
On-board diagnosis
Type of diagnosis:
- Continually when the engine is run.
Enable criteria:
- When seat operation is permitted.
Fault criteria:
- MOTOR UP
Voltage on the control module output is below 6 ± 0.2V.
- MOTOR DOWN
Voltage on the control module output is below B+ -0.7V.
System reaction to a fault:
- No memory functions work
- Output is switched off, tries however to activate the engine once each time the ignition is switched on.
OK report:
- Fault criteria NOT fulfilled.
Checking the wiring harness
- Move the wiring harness at several spots and in several directions to reveal intermittent breaks and short-circuits. Check switches, connectors and crimp connections for oxidation, retracted pins and pin clamping force.
- Electrical fault in connecting leads or component.
